Size: a a a

Git — русскоговорящее сообщество

2020 December 15

A

Alex in Git — русскоговорящее сообщество
Saqhan Abaev
ну вот на скрине у меня 2 коммита, как ты определеяешь родительский? где это написано? прошу без желчи не по теме
сказал же смотри лог, а не вот это вот.
источник

A

Alex in Git — русскоговорящее сообщество
git log --graph --oneline --all
источник

ъ

ъ in Git — русскоговорящее сообщество
Здравствуйте
как залить весь код и коммит из мастера в другую ветку?
например в develop?
источник

DN

Daniil Nedostup in Git — русскоговорящее сообщество
Можешь через "сherry-pick + sha" коммита, который хочешь перетащить в свою ветку
источник
2020 December 16

<Юрий> 👨‍🔬 Чеб... in Git — русскоговорящее сообщество
подскажите как правильно сделать?
я сделал ветку F1, написал в ней изменения и отправил пулреквест(с галочкой "удалить ветку после мерджа"). пока там проверяли я нашёл ещё одно место в том же файле которое требует улучшения.  как мне провести это улучшение? сделать ещё одну ветку F2 от мастера (но там ещё нет тех изменений, что я отправил)?

сделать ещё одну ветку FF1 от моей ветки F1, которую удалят после мерджа? а что произойдёт после удаления ветки F1?
источник

В

Валик in Git — русскоговорящее сообщество
Ничего не произойдет, в гите веток не существует, есть только коммиты, ветки - это абстракция, способ видеть группу коммитов, после мержей следов от веток никаких не остается
источник

SA

Saqhan Abaev in Git — русскоговорящее сообщество
Daniil Nedostup
Можешь через "сherry-pick + sha" коммита, который хочешь перетащить в свою ветку
да, так и делал
источник

S

SkyLord in Git — русскоговорящее сообщество
всем привет

вопрос от новичка

я создал на гихабе репу
клонировал себе на комп
получилась папка в ней .гит

я создаю файл .гитигнор

теперь я создаю папки и кладу в нее много чего - файлы, папки

для того чтобы эта папка не попала на гитхаб мне достаточно добавить ее название в файл .гитигнор ?
или этого не достаточно?
источник

D

Danila in Git — русскоговорящее сообщество
SkyLord
всем привет

вопрос от новичка

я создал на гихабе репу
клонировал себе на комп
получилась папка в ней .гит

я создаю файл .гитигнор

теперь я создаю папки и кладу в нее много чего - файлы, папки

для того чтобы эта папка не попала на гитхаб мне достаточно добавить ее название в файл .гитигнор ?
или этого не достаточно?
Если ты ещё не сделал add, то достаточно добавить в гитигнор чтобы и не добавилось при add
источник

S

SkyLord in Git — русскоговорящее сообщество
Danila
Если ты ещё не сделал add, то достаточно добавить в гитигнор чтобы и не добавилось при add
понял, спасибо
а как быть если сделал add
источник

D

Danila in Git — русскоговорящее сообщество
SkyLord
понял, спасибо
а как быть если сделал add
Сделать  git rm —cached FILE
источник

S

SkyLord in Git — русскоговорящее сообщество
понял, спасибо
источник

S

SkyLord in Git — русскоговорящее сообщество
парни нужна помощь новичку

я создал на гихабе репу
клонировал себе на комп
создал файл .гитигнор
заполнил репу, добавил в гитигнор то что надо
сделал add
сделал пару коммитов
и решил сделать push на гитхаб, вот так:  git push -u origin master

выскакивает непонятная для меня ошибка:

error: src refspec master does not match any
error: failed to push some refs to 'https://github.com/XXXX/YYYYYY.git'

помогите разобраться
источник

ł

łibfitź.r13.a in Git — русскоговорящее сообщество
Ветка часом не main называется?
источник

☭k

☭ ktrace in Git — русскоговорящее сообщество
SkyLord
парни нужна помощь новичку

я создал на гихабе репу
клонировал себе на комп
создал файл .гитигнор
заполнил репу, добавил в гитигнор то что надо
сделал add
сделал пару коммитов
и решил сделать push на гитхаб, вот так:  git push -u origin master

выскакивает непонятная для меня ошибка:

error: src refspec master does not match any
error: failed to push some refs to 'https://github.com/XXXX/YYYYYY.git'

помогите разобраться
непонятно зачем -u. если репа клонирована в этом нет необходимости - у неё есть origin и изменения туда будут летать и так.
вариантов два - либо нет коммитов, либо нет ветки мастер
источник

☭k

☭ ktrace in Git — русскоговорящее сообщество
проверь git log чтобы коммиты были
источник

☭k

☭ ktrace in Git — русскоговорящее сообщество
проверь git branch -a наличие веток
источник

S

SkyLord in Git — русскоговорящее сообщество
☭ ktrace
проверь git log чтобы коммиты были
есть комиты
источник

S

SkyLord in Git — русскоговорящее сообщество
☭ ktrace
проверь git branch -a наличие веток
* main
 remotes/origin/HEAD -> origin/main
 remotes/origin/main
источник

☭k

☭ ktrace in Git — русскоговорящее сообщество
@libfitz был прав
источник